Why Do You Want To Buy Gold?

Shining gold bars

There are two options you have when you enter this market. You can either go for gold bars or coins. You might have heard ‘experts’ discuss the merits of gold bars over coins or vice versa. However, in reality it all depends on why you want to invest in this market in the first place.

Do you plan to sell the gold at a later date and invest the money in stocks? In such cases, it will be better if you opt for gold coins. However, if you are saving up for your retirement, a better option would be to go for gold bars since they are offered at lower premiums.

What Percentage Of Assets Should You Invest In Gold?

Again, there are no specific rules that you need to follow when it comes to investing in gold. However, people who have been active in the market for some time will recommend you to invest around ten to thirty percent of your assets in gold.

Of course, it depends on factors like the social, political, and economic conditions as well.
